What Is Funeral of Frieren ~Frieren’s Magic~?
Funeral of Frieren ~Frieren’s Magic~ is an official mini-anime spin-off of the main television series Funeral of Frieren. Unlike the emotionally heavy and reflective tone of the original anime, this mini series focuses on comedic, short-form storytelling with an original scenario.
The characters appear in super-deformed (chibi-style) designs, illustrated by popular artist Mebachi, known for expressive and adorable character art. In each episode, Frieren and her companions experiment with various unusual, impractical, or humorous magic spells during their journey.
The result is a relaxed and playful take on the series that highlights the personalities of the characters while providing fans with easy-to-watch bonus content.
Episode 18: A New Face Joins the Mini-Anime
The newly released Episode 18 introduces Viabel, a magician who also appears in the main Funeral of Frieren storyline. His inclusion has generated excitement among viewers, especially fans familiar with his more serious role in the TV anime.
In this episode, Viabel interacts with Frieren and the group within the mini-anime’s comedic setting, offering a fresh perspective on his character. Seeing a normally composed magician placed in a humorous, chibi-style scenario adds to the charm and expands his appeal among fans.
This episode marks the first new mini-anime release since the start of Season 2, making it a celebratory addition for viewers following both formats.

About Funeral of Frieren Season 2
Season 2 of Funeral of Frieren officially began airing on January 16, continuing the story of Frieren, an elven mage learning to understand human emotions after the passing of her former hero companions.
The second season further explores:
- Frieren’s growth as a person
- New characters and magicians
- Deeper magical concepts
- Emotional connections formed over long spans of time
